As for Punters, I have Drew Kaser, Drew Meyer, and Ethan Perry rated higher than the pack.

Kaser has a thunder leg, but he can shank them at times.

Meyer and Perry are more "coffin corner" specialists, they don't necessarily have the highest average yard per punt, but they can pin the ball inside the 20 consistently.

I have to applaud anyone who attempts to go though everyone, and of course everyone rankings would be different. But here are some of my thoughts/questions/changes.

OLB: I think a number of the "OLBers" would/should be at "ILBer" at least if we're talking about 3-4 defenses like the Packers run, because I don't consider them edge defenders at the NFL level like 3-4 OLB play the edge, such examples include Darron Lee, Deion Jones, Su’a Cravens, Josh Perry and maybe Joe Schobert (I know Schobert played 3-4 OLB in college, but I think his skill set might fit better with ILB in the pros).

ILB: Also the ILBers order surprises me, Beniquez Brown and Josh Forrest in the top 5 ILBers? It could be because I haven't study them enough, but it surprises me to see them so high... of course normally I've been adding some of those other LBers into ILB instead of OLB like you did.

DE/OLB: I almost completely disagree with the 4-3 DEs to switch to OLB.... almost all of them are power 4-3 LDE in the pros (not even RDE, but LDE).

TE: I see Hunter Henry as the top TE, and I very much agree with taking WR Devon Cajuste and making him a receiving TE (thought he's not close on the blocking, in the little bit I've seen) and I believe Dan Vitale should be on the converting to TE list, as he's a jack of all trades, king of none, that has been used everywhere including outside WR, slot WR, TE, H-back, FB and shotgun pass blocking RB.

G: I like Joe Dahl, but I think he's a work in progress and should be behind Cody Whitehair at the very least, and maybe further. Connor McGovern is an interesting one to me, that I think in the right scheme could be much higher, but not sure the Packers are that right scheme for him.

WR: Will Fuller is being over hyped because of his straight line speed... of course team do reach at times based purely on speed. Josh Doctson in some ways reminds me of Jordy Nelson, and Sterling Shepard even more so reminds me of Randall Cobb.

P: Tom Hackett twice won the Ray Guy award for the best punter in college football and he's not even on your top 10 punter list?

I didn't rank these guys in the abstract, I kind of went through and judged them based upon, what we are looking for or what we "need" on our team. Except on defense. Because on defense, we don't (apparently) WANT guys who fit our scheme. Dom loves those 4-3 guys. One thing I did show preference for was coverage ability in LBs. Overall speed and coverage ability.

Thing about the WR position is we've got guys. What we NEED is the speedster. Again, I'm not saying abandon BPA, but I tended to rank those guys a little higher.

You're right about Hackett, btw. I'll add him on there. There's a couple of nice punters there, if Ted wanted to spend a pick on one.
